QoS


lightbulb

QoS

QoS (Quality of Service) refers to a set of network technologies that prioritize and guarantee certain levels of network performance for specific data flows, ensuring that critical applications have the resources they need.

What does QoS mean?

Quality of Service (QoS) is a crucial concept in the realm of networking, referring to the overall performance and user experience when accessing applications and services over a network. It encompasses various aspects, including bandwidth allocation, latency, packet loss, and jitter, with the goal of providing reliable and consistent network performance. QoS plays a vital role in ensuring that specific traffic types, such as voice and video streaming, receive priority and are not compromised by network Congestion or other factors. QoS mechanisms are implemented through various techniques, including traffic shaping, prioritization, and admission control, to guarantee optimal performance and minimize network degradation.

Applications

QoS has become indispensable in today’s technology-driven world, where real-time applications and services demand high-quality network performance. Its applications extend across various domains, including:

  • VoIP and Video Conferencing: QoS is crucial for delivering seamless voice and video communications over the internet, ensuring minimal call drops, latency, and jitter. It prioritizes these applications to maintain uninterrupted communication and a high-quality user experience.

  • Streaming Media: Streaming video and audio services rely heavily on QoS to provide uninterrupted and buffer-free playback. By allocating sufficient bandwidth and minimizing latency, QoS ensures smooth streaming, even during peak network usage.

  • Online Gaming: QoS is essential for multiplayer online gaming, where low latency and minimal packet loss are critical for a responsive and immersive gaming experience. It prioritizes gaming traffic to minimize lag and ensure smooth gameplay.

  • Virtual Private Networks (VPNs): QoS can improve the performance of VPNs, which are often used to securely access corporate networks from remote locations. By prioritizing VPN traffic, QoS ensures fast and reliable connectivity, minimizing interruptions and enhancing productivity.

  • Network Management: QoS provides visibility and control over Network Traffic, allowing network administrators to identify and prioritize critical applications and services. It facilitates efficient bandwidth allocation and troubleshooting, ensuring optimal network performance.

History

The concept of QoS emerged with the advent of packet-switched networks in the 1980s. Early QoS mechanisms focused on providing guaranteed bandwidth and low latency for specific traffic types. As networks evolved and became more complex, the need for comprehensive QoS frameworks became apparent.

In 1994, the International Telecommunication Union (ITU) established the Integrated Services Digital Network (ISDN) standards, which incorporated QoS into Public networks. This laid the foundation for modern QoS architectures and protocols.

Subsequently, the development of Quality of Service Enhanced (QoSE) Ethernet and Differentiated Services (DiffServ) protocols in the late 1990s and early 2000s paved the way for QoS implementation in enterprise networks and the internet.

Over the years, QoS has continually evolved alongside networking technologies. The advent of Software-Defined Networking (SDN) and network function virtualization (NFV) has introduced new possibilities for QoS management and optimization. Current research focuses on enhancing QoS in emerging network scenarios, such as mobile networks, cloud computing, and Internet of Things (IoT) environments.